Output d8db69b5621df2a641a9dabe46bea8531735df5455eefe4c23fcabdbdf4dd2f2:1

value
592862
script pubkey
OP_0 OP_PUSHBYTES_20 8a3ef70ed82d4e688ccd4f232e0afd2ecc2cec10
address
bc1q3gl0wrkc948x3rxdfu3juzha9mxzemqsu86y49
transaction
d8db69b5621df2a641a9dabe46bea8531735df5455eefe4c23fcabdbdf4dd2f2
confirmations
194796
spent
true